Downspout Failure Water Removal Cost In Lodi, NJ
The cost of downspout failure water removal in Lodi, NJ can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. |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al | $500 - $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 - $1,000 | Size of affected area, number of dehumidifiers needed, and duration of drying process. |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$100 - $500 | Size of affected area, type of disinfectants needed, and level of contamination. |
| Restoration and Repairs |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and materials required. |

Q: What causes downspout failure?
A: Downspout failure can be caused by heavy rainfall, snowmelt, clogged gutters, or damaged downspouts. Our team can help you identify the root cause and provide a customized plan for repairs.
